Strengthening manufacturing jobs in Michigan and support for workersโ rights legislation were areas of agreement for Democratic Senate candidates Abdul El-Sayed, U.S. Rep. Haley Stevens and state Sen. Mallory McMorrow at a UAW forum in Washington, D.C. on Wednesday.

Democratic U.S. Senate candidate Mallory McMorrowโs claim that her opponent, Abdul El-Sayed, is no longer proposing Medicare for all, and is now supporting her health plan, the public option, is not entirely accurate, according to a health policy expert and an independent Medicare for all advocate.
